summaryrefslogtreecommitdiff
path: root/p/todo
diff options
context:
space:
mode:
authorschodet2005-06-27 22:25:56 +0000
committerschodet2005-06-27 22:25:56 +0000
commit942a27d4d9ade76aefdf4ca487dd0a87405132bd (patch)
tree2a326ff9984021a529df9cb4cf32ac1119485a50 /p/todo
parent345c414128adb62801027095d995fefc43d7c8d8 (diff)
Ajout de l'aide sur les todo et mise à jour en conséquence.
Diffstat (limited to 'p/todo')
-rw-r--r--p/todo/d/quality.todo4
-rw-r--r--p/todo/d/tools.todo4
-rw-r--r--p/todo/n/avr/modules/uart.todo2
-rw-r--r--p/todo/todo.txt60
4 files changed, 65 insertions, 5 deletions
diff --git a/p/todo/d/quality.todo b/p/todo/d/quality.todo
index adbfcc8..eb0640e 100644
--- a/p/todo/d/quality.todo
+++ b/p/todo/d/quality.todo
@@ -1,3 +1,3 @@
-code
-@ Ni
+info
+(Ni)
- ajouter les trucs et astuces
diff --git a/p/todo/d/tools.todo b/p/todo/d/tools.todo
index 17530f3..3f8d3a4 100644
--- a/p/todo/d/tools.todo
+++ b/p/todo/d/tools.todo
@@ -1,8 +1,8 @@
eagle
-@ Ni
+(Ni)
+ ajouter les lbr
doc
-@ Gaas, djerem
+(Gaas, djerem)
- mettre à jour la doc tools
- ajouter un paragraphe sur svn
diff --git a/p/todo/n/avr/modules/uart.todo b/p/todo/n/avr/modules/uart.todo
index a6133d8..5a5f269 100644
--- a/p/todo/n/avr/modules/uart.todo
+++ b/p/todo/n/avr/modules/uart.todo
@@ -1,3 +1,3 @@
-@ Ni
+(Ni)
- parti host
- détection d'erreur à la termios
diff --git a/p/todo/todo.txt b/p/todo/todo.txt
new file mode 100644
index 0000000..c515371
--- /dev/null
+++ b/p/todo/todo.txt
@@ -0,0 +1,60 @@
+*Title: Format des fichiers todo
+*Author: Ni
+
+* Emplacement et organisation
+
+Les fichiers todo sont situés dans |p/todo|. Ils sont organisés dans une
+arborescence semblable à l'arborescence racine et porte l'extension |.todo|.
+
+* Format
+
+Une entrée todo suit le format suivant :
+
+ * un caractère montrant l'état actuel ;
+ * un espace ;
+ * le nom de la personne responsable entre parenthèses ;
+ * la description de la tache.
+
+Le caractère d'état peut-être :
+
+ * un tiret : tâche à faire ;
+ * un signe plus : tâche effectuée ;
+ * un signe égal : tâche en cours, pour les tâches longues ;
+ * un x : tâche annulée.
+
+Le nom du responsable est optionnel si cité précédemment. Si il y a plusieurs
+responsables, les séparer par une virgule.
+
+Les tâches sont dans l'ordre chronologique, et par ordre de priorité pour les
+tâches restantes.
+
+Un nom de responsable peut être mis tout seul sur une ligne pour signifier
+qu'il est responsable de tout les tâches suivantes.
+
+On peut introduire des sous tâches en donnant son nom sur une ligne. Cela a le
+même effet que de placer un nouveau fichier dans un sous répertoire.
+
+Les lignes vides sont ignorée. Une description longue peut s'étendre sur
+plusieurs lignes, il suffit de placer deux espaces en début de ligne.
+
+Les tâches effectuées sont conservées dans le fichier.
+
+Exemple :
+
+^<<
+(hercule)
++ la capture du lion de Némée
++ l'Hydre de Lerne
+x faire la vaisselle
+= Le sanglier d'Erymanthe
+- (merlin) trouver un roi
+- la biche de Cérynie
+
+takeovertheworld
+(cortex)
+- trouver une idée géniale
+- la mettre à exécution pour conquérir le monde
+ et soumettre la race humaine à ma volonté. Elle
+ est longue celle-là, n'est-ce pas ?
+- (minus) tout foutre par terre
+^>>